C# Error
CS0594 – Floating-point constant is outside the range of type ‘{0}’
Reason for the Error & Solution
Floating-point constant is outside the range of type ‘type’
A value was assigned to a floating-point variable that is too large for the variables of this data type. See for information about the range of values allowed in data types.
The following sample generates CS0594:
// CS0594.cs
namespace MyNamespace
{
public class MyClass
{
public static void Main()
{
float f = 6.77777777777E400; // CS0594, value too large
}
}
}